Marsh & Parsons hires new homes director

Marsh & Parsons has expanded its residential development & investment (RDI) team with the appointment of Julian Sedgwick as director of new homes.

Sedgwick joins Marsh & Parsons from BNP Real Estate, having previously worked at JLL and Savills. He has over eight years of experience and in this newly created role will work alongside head of residential development and investment, Charles Holland.

Holland said: “Julian is a fantastic addition to our evolving RDI business as it seeks to capitalise on the considerable momentum we have established in just 15 months since the division was created. We are advising major clients on a wide spectrum of development projects across London, from planning through to delivery as part of our ‘Asset Evolution’ capability.

“In a relatively short period of time since the department’s inception, we have built up a significant New Homes pipeline and Julian’s vast expertise in developing and managing highly effective sales teams enables us to deliver that programme on behalf of clients. We are passionate about providing the highest level of service and achieving outstanding results for our clients.”

Sedgwick added: “I am thrilled to be coming on board such an exciting and quickly growing business and I look forward to building a strong, reputable and highly profitable New Homes team.

“As a well-respected residential property brand with an extensive network of branches across London, Marsh & Parsons offers the ideal platform from which to provide the very best customer service and exceptional performance to our clients.”
